Output 39143f23dabe6e4fcd2a076921fb1534b3979975a558af78abad14d7bd2b1ada:0

value
742048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d677a876ba44501a4ca9b691a3ba51cbca67d8b OP_EQUAL
address
3G3HyUvjp6zbzxhowhBceM7YbjRYW3dZgV
transaction
39143f23dabe6e4fcd2a076921fb1534b3979975a558af78abad14d7bd2b1ada